Pilates, often hailed as the ultimate aerobic exercise, is a unique combination of strength, flexibility, and balance training. This comprehensive form of exercise not only enhances the strength of the core muscles but also improves the body's stability and coordination. Pilates reduces stress on joints through controlled and precise movements, making it a safe option for individuals recovering from injuries or with limited mobility.
Increasing Flexibility:
One of the primary focuses of Pilates is stretching and lengthening the muscles, leading to an increase in the range of motion of the joints. This helps prevent injuries, improve posture, and enhance overall athletic performance.
Enhancing Muscle Strength:
Pilates emphasizes the participation of the core muscles, which, through controlled movements, help in strengthening these muscles. This, in turn, supports and stabilizes the joints.
Improving Posture:
Pilates can help align the spine, pelvis, and shoulders, making it suitable for individuals of all ages, especially for those who lack physical activity or spend long hours facing a computer at work.
Reducing the Risk of Injury:
The core aspect of Pilates lies in controlled and precise movements, focusing on form and technique, making it a safe exercise choice for many individuals.
Promoting Cardiovascular Health:
The coordination of movement and breathing in Pilates can effectively improve blood circulation and enhance heart and lung function.
Easing Stress and Anxiety:
The gentle, steady movements of Pilates can bring calm to the mind, alleviating mental tension.
Weight Loss and Toning:
Although Pilates may not burn as many calories as running, it is still a calorie-burning exercise.
Increasing Bone Density:
Pilates offers remarkable benefits for bone building, as resistance exercises involve muscles pulling on bones to create tension, making the bones stronger.
